UK dehumidifier buying guide
For bedroom mould risk, the aim is not just removing water. You need quiet moisture control, better airflow and evidence that humidity is actually too high.

Buying guide
A compact bedroom unit can help overnight humidity, but it should be paired with measuring and cold-wall checks.
Visible mould can come from high humidity, cold walls, furniture pushed against outside walls, leaks or poor ventilation. A small dehumidifier may help airborne moisture, but it cannot fix a leak or insulation issue.
Use a humidity meter first if you can. If bedroom humidity sits above comfortable levels overnight, a quiet unit with automatic humidity control is more useful than a very cheap mini moisture absorber.
Look for a low noise rating, sleep mode, and no bright display that keeps you awake.
A digital hygrometer helps confirm whether the room is actually staying humid overnight.
Mould behind wardrobes often needs airflow and space from cold external walls, not just a new appliance.

It can help if mould is driven by high humidity, but the room also needs airflow, cleaning of existing mould and checks for leaks or cold surfaces.
Many homes aim for roughly 40-60 percent relative humidity. If it stays high overnight, moisture control may help.
